【问题标题】:In struts, How to dynamically add value to dropdown list if i click radio button在struts中,如果我单击单选按钮,如何向下拉列表动态添加值
【发布时间】:2012-07-05 09:43:13
【问题描述】:

我是 struts 的初学者,这里我的问题是在我选中单选按钮时将值动态添加到下拉列表中。下拉列表中已经存在两个值。如果我单击单选按钮,则应添加另外两个值。我在 JSP 页面中使用 struts-html 标记。请给出想法或建议如何做到这一点?

提前致谢。

【问题讨论】:

    标签: dynamic drop-down-menu struts radio struts-html


    【解决方案1】:

    一种快速的广告肮脏方法是使用 DOM 事件和 javascript 来更改您选择的选项。 这将为您的选择添加第三个选项:

    document.<formId>.<selectId>.options[2]=new Option("Label", "value", false, false)
    

    为此,您必须检索标签的 DOM id(假设最坏的情况,即 struts 1)

    【讨论】:

    • struts HTML(form & select)标签没有id属性。我收到语法表达式错误。
    猜你喜欢
    • 1970-01-01
    • 2021-09-23
    • 1970-01-01
    • 2012-06-27
    • 2023-03-15
    • 1970-01-01
    • 2019-03-05
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多